    Malou C.

    If you're looking for a great place for lunch I recommend coming here. We have been here before for dinner but the lunch menu and service is amazing. We tried the pre-fixe lunch menu and it was excellent. The filet mignon was delicious so well seasoned and melted like butter. The branzino was spicy enough and so good. The quality and experience is worth it. It's beautifully decorated which lends to a relaxing atmosphere. There is tons of parking so no excuses.

    Jay L.

    A very elegant and fine dining experience. The restaurant and bar has a NYC feel that you can now get in NJ (at NYC prices hah) but overall it was a great experience. Started with an old fashioned as we looked through their extensive menu. Ended up trying French onion soup, lobster bisque, calamari, grilled octopus for appetizers. The calamari was outstanding and the soups were really good too. Lotta cheese on the soup but well done. The octopus I enjoyed but definitely a little bit more fishy tasting than the calamari. For entrees, I had the Tomahawk for two, sirloin, scallops, shrimp scampi and seafood linguine (came with red sauce btw). Everything was really good, the steak was cooked perfectly and seasoned very very well. Couldn't complain and honestly the sirloin really surprised me compared to the tomahawk. Cant go wrong with either one. There's valet (which I found out after is optional), or you can park yourself. Make reservations and enjoy yourself

    Frankie R.

    I've been to Sear before but my latest experience was disappointing to say the least. We started with the seafood tower for two. It looked wonderful but as we began to eat, we noticed all of the shrimp were filthy inside. I was shocked that a restaurant with a raw bar would serve dirty shrimp, especially in a platter that costs almost 100 dollars. We alerted the waiter who apologized and said they would replace the shrimp. Round two of the shrimp were served to us and they were still filthy. At this point I was so turned off by the whole thing. They brought us round three which were finally clean but tasted horrendous. So tough they were barely edible. The real fun part of this whole experience was I overheard the waiter tell someone who seemed to be the manager about our issue and the manager's response was "so? They liked the other stuff." Didn't even apologize or acknowledge, just walked away. The rest of the meal was great however I will not be returning. This experience soured the whole restaurant for me.
